在家自建VPN,实现安全远程访问与网络自由的实用指南

hyde1011 7 2026-04-06 06:17:21

在当今数字化时代,越来越多的家庭用户和小型办公环境需要远程访问家庭网络资源,比如NAS存储、监控摄像头、智能家居设备,甚至本地部署的服务(如家庭媒体服务器或开发测试环境),公网IP稀缺、运营商限制、以及网络安全风险让许多人感到困扰,这时,一个稳定、安全且合法的自建VPN方案就显得尤为重要,本文将详细介绍如何在家搭建自己的VPN服务,包括技术选型、配置步骤、安全性建议及常见问题应对,帮助你轻松实现“家里也能随时访问”的网络自由。

为什么要在家里自建VPN?

传统方式如端口映射(Port Forwarding)虽然简单,但存在安全隐患——一旦暴露在公网,黑客可通过扫描工具探测开放端口并尝试攻击,而使用自建VPN,可以:

  • 加密传输:所有流量通过SSL/TLS或OpenVPN加密通道,防止窃听;
  • 隐私保护:不依赖第三方服务商,避免数据被收集;
  • 远程访问:无论你在世界哪个角落,都能安全连接家里的内网;
  • 多设备支持:手机、电脑、平板均可接入,适合家庭多终端场景;
  • 灵活性高:可结合DDNS实现动态域名绑定,适应无固定公网IP环境。

推荐技术方案:OpenVPN + DDNS + 路由器固件(如OpenWrt)

  1. 硬件准备:

    • 一台家用路由器(推荐支持OpenWrt固件的型号,如TP-Link WR1043ND、Netgear R7800等);
    • 一台旧电脑或树莓派作为VPN服务器(非必须,也可直接用路由器);
    • 一个公网IP(若没有,可用DDNS服务绑定动态IP);
  2. 软件部署:

    • 安装OpenWrt固件到路由器(详细教程可参考OpenWrt官网);
    • 在OpenWrt中安装OpenVPN服务包(opkg install openvpn-openssl);
    • 生成证书(使用EasyRSA工具创建CA、服务器证书、客户端证书);
    • 配置server.conf文件,设置加密协议(推荐AES-256-CBC)、端口(默认1194)、IP段(如10.8.0.0/24);
    • 启动服务并配置防火墙规则(iptables允许UDP 1194端口入站);
  3. 客户端配置:

    • 下载生成的client.ovpn配置文件;
    • 使用OpenVPN Connect客户端(Windows/macOS/iOS/Android)导入配置;
    • 输入用户名密码(可选,建议开启证书认证+密码双因素验证);

安全性增强建议

  • 使用强密码和定期更换证书;
  • 开启两步验证(如Google Authenticator);
  • 限制访问IP范围(可用fail2ban防暴力破解);
  • 设置静态IP分配给客户端(避免DHCP冲突);
  • 定期更新OpenVPN和系统补丁(漏洞可能被利用);

常见问题处理

Q:我家没有公网IP怎么办? A:使用DDNS服务(如No-IP、DuckDNS),配合UPnP或手动端口映射,确保外网能访问你的路由器。

Q:连接后无法访问局域网设备? A:检查路由表,添加push "route 192.168.1.0 255.255.255.0"到server.conf,使客户端能访问内网。

Q:速度慢? A:优化加密算法(如改用AES-128-GCM),关闭不必要的日志记录,选择性能更强的硬件。

自建家庭VPN并非复杂工程,尤其在OpenWrt等开源生态成熟的情况下,普通人也能快速上手,它不仅提升了远程访问的安全性,还赋予了你对家庭网络的完全控制权,无论是为孩子远程调试学习项目,还是为父母远程查看家中监控,一个可靠的自建VPN都能让你“随时随地在家”,网络安全始于自我掌控——从今天开始,打造属于你的数字港湾吧!

在家自建VPN,实现安全远程访问与网络自由的实用指南

上一篇:Windows XP无法连接VPN问题排查与解决方案指南
下一篇:使用CMD命令优雅断开VPN连接,网络工程师的实用指南
相关文章
返回顶部小火箭